Myldingsgjelet
Myldingsgjelet is a valley in Folldal, Innlandet and has an elevation of 930 metres. Myldingsgjelet is situated nearby to the locality Veslsvulten, as well as near the hamlet Bjørnhollia.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Veslsvulten is a mountain in Innlandet county, Norway. The 1,579-metre tall mountain lies along the border between Folldal Municipality and Sel Municipality.

Svartnuten is a mountain in Sel Municipality in Innlandet county, Norway. The 1,844-metre tall mountain is located in the Rondane mountains within Rondane National Park. Svartnuten is situated 10 km west of Myldingsgjelet.
